Abstract

The utility model relates to a slow-release water supply device, which comprises a primary transparent container, a secondary transparent closed container and a liquid-gas flow divider; the top ends of the primary transparent container and the secondary transparent closed container are fixed with a hanging ring and a water filling port, the middle part of the bottom end of the primary transparent container and the secondary transparent closed container is a block-shaped rubber bottom, and the water filling port of the secondary transparent closed container is provided with a closed cover; a water outlet pipe is inserted into the blocky rubber bottom of the primary transparent container, a transparent closed observation window is arranged in the middle of the water outlet pipe, and a flow rate regulating valve is arranged at the lower part of the water outlet pipe; the primary transparent container and the secondary transparent closed container are communicated through the liquid-gas flow divider inserted into the block-shaped rubber bottom and the rubber hose arranged between the liquid-gas flow dividers. The utility model discloses simple manufacture, safe and reliable, easy and simple to handle, stable performance, water conservation are high-efficient, low price, easily self-control, suitable generally use widely, especially are suitable for a long time but need not to last and slowly release the water supply under the large amount of water demands.

(1) opening the flow rate regulating valve of outlet pipe bottom, the water in one-level transparent vessel flows downward out under gravity, Observe the flow velocity of water from transparent airtight observation window, then carry out flow rate regulation by flow rate regulating valve, make in one-level transparent vessel Water flow to required watering place by certain flow rate by outlet pipe bottom.
(2) during water supply start, the only water in one-level transparent vessel flows downward out under gravity, secondary transparent airtight The water of container will not flow out under the effect of atmospheric pressure.
(3) when the water surface in one-level transparent vessel is less than the opening of gas passage on liquid gas diverter in one-level transparent vessel Time, because the water in secondary transparent airtight container will flow downward negative so that being formed in secondary transparent airtight container under gravity Pressure, can enter secondary transparent airtight container top by gas passage because of the density of air less than water, air again;According to connection Water in device principle secondary transparent airtight container enters one-level transparent vessel under gravity, thus supplies water to the transparent appearance of one-level The water surface in device is higher than the opening of gas passage on liquid gas diverter in one-level transparent vessel.The water surface in one-level transparent vessel Again below on liquid gas diverter in one-level transparent vessel during the opening of gas passage, again by secondary transparent airtight container to one Level transparent vessel supplies water.
(4) when this device by multistage secondary transparent airtight container water storage in time supplying water, will the most persistently supply according to above-mentioned (3) Water.
